About 2-[[1-(4-fluoro-3-methylphenyl)-3-[6-(trifluoromethyl)-3-pyridinyl]propyl]amino]-N-methyl-2-(6-methyl-3-pyridinyl)acetamide

2-[[1-(4-fluoro-3-methylphenyl)-3-[6-(trifluoromethyl)-3-pyridinyl]propyl]amino]-N-methyl-2-(6-methyl-3-pyridinyl)acetamide (PubChem CID 68765406) has the molecular formula C25H26F4N4O and a molecular weight of 474.50 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 2-[[1-(4-fluoro-3-methylphenyl)-3-[6-(trifluoromethyl)-3-pyridinyl]propyl]amino]-N-methyl-2-(6-methyl-3-pyridinyl)acetamide.
